Low-​bandgap polymers

Résumé

A conjugated copolymer absorbing at near IR region and exhibits a very low band gap between HOMO and LUMO comprises at least one repeating unit (I) (R' = C6-​36 alkyl, M1 = heterocyclic rest) exhibits a very low band gap between HOMO and LUMO. Thus, a copolymer prepd. by copolymg. 24 h at 130° 0.4 mol dibromo-​substituted (3E,​7E)​-​3,​7-​bis(4-​(2-​decyltetradecyl)​-​4H-​thieno[3,​2-​b]​pyrrole-​5,​6dione)​benzo[1,​2-​b:4,​5-​b']​difuran-​2,​6(3H,​7H)​-​dione and 0.4 mmol 4,​4,​-​bis(2-​ethyl-​hexyl)​-​5,​5,​-​bis(trimethyltin)​-​dithieno[3,​2-​b:2',​3'-​d]​silol in the presence of tris(dibenzylideneacetone) dipalladium (0) and tri(o-​tolyl)​phosphine exhibits absorption max. 505 and 1,​100 nm, HOMO -​5.24 EV, LUMO -​4.20 eV and band gap 0.86 eV.
